Output 52bc29cd817b0db96c6608e1bf9ad87d0bf423b739e8e90b2f7d04cf4d5c2cd9:1

value
58739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db651f5ea080de514ef4031b0ce08f62748a32e OP_EQUAL
address
3QpXHuMoRJ2dvGWVD8EkXbHRKEdWYZhxoi
transaction
52bc29cd817b0db96c6608e1bf9ad87d0bf423b739e8e90b2f7d04cf4d5c2cd9
confirmations
339316
spent
true